Description
41 Bridge Street in Banff is a building from the later 18th century, consisting of two separate structures, each two storeys tall. One structure has two bays, while the other has three bays. The ground floor is completely filled with glazed shop fronts. The exterior is harled, and the first floor features regular fenestration with 12-pane glazing in timber sash and case windows, although the three-bay range now has plate glass in the lower sashes. The three-bay range has a slated roof, while the two-bay range has a corrugated asbestos roof.
Inside, as observed in 2008, the interior has been altered and is currently used as a storeroom, with seating removed. There is a simple gently curved ceiling that was part of the former auditorium.
